Explore our accommodation set on an old mission farm station

A place for tranquility, nature and contemplation

Kings Grant Country Retreat is a unique guesthouse on a historical farm that was built by Trappist monks over a century ago. The picturesque red brick buildings have been restored and converted into guesthouse accommodation. Kings Grant can sleep up to 28 persons in 14 ensuite units, all varying in size and facilities. The accommodation is simple and spread out over the property with the old maize mill and the St Isidore chapel at the heart of it, surrounded by indigenous gardens and farmlands.  

Kings Grant has various accommodation options and facilities to suit different needs and budgets. Accommodation options include Premium and Standard ensuite rooms as well as self-catering units. Short Term fully furnished stays are also available at Kings Grant and at the Saint Isidore Mews, a short distance from Kings Grant Country Retreat.

Only 7 kilometres outside of Ixopo, Kings Grant is KZN’s hidden gem for those seeking an escape from the busyness of life. What you need to know

Reception Hours

Our reception is open from 7am to 6pm. ‘Late check ins’ must be arranged in advance. Please phone reception to arrange a late check in.

Rates

Our rates are based on a ‘per person’ structure. Guests will only be checked in once full payment has been received.

Families

At this point our accommodation consists of one bedroom apartments. We have 2 units with a sleeper couch in them or with the option of adding 2 single beds to make a family room. Alternatively, we have a 2 bedroom apartment available at the Saint Isidore Mews, which is offsite from Kings Grant but on the farm.

Connectivity

We are tucked away at the bottom of a valley and are surrounded by farmlands and hills. Cell phone network can be intermittent because of this. We have satellite wifi in all the rooms and in the restaurant area.

Power Cuts

We have a generator that powers the restaurant and reception during power cuts; however the rooms are without electricity during a power cut. We provide our guests with battery powered lighting in such events. Our rooms include an electric blanket, a heater and a fan. Room 3, 6, 13 and 14 have a fire place.
